KEYS Hedge Fund Activity: Q1 2018 in Review

403 of the 4,363 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Keysight (KEYS) for Q1 2018, worth a combined $8.82B — up 26% from $6.98B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 68 funds opened new KEYS positions and 37 closed out — a net gain of 31 holders — while 115 added to existing stakes and 123 trimmed.

The largest buyer was T. Rowe Price Associates, adding an estimated $128M. The largest seller was JP Morgan Chase, cutting an estimated $76.9M.
